Best time to go to Rocky Harbour

The best time to visit Rocky Harbour is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. February is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is very cloudy with light r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January19.4°F (-7.0°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February18.0°F (-7.8°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ageAverage
March22.8°F (-5.1°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April32.7°F (0.4°C)Light RainVery CloudyAverageAverage
May42.8°F (6.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June53.2°F (11.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ly High
July60.8°F (16.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ly High
August61.0°F (16.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yHighSlightly High
September53.2°F (11.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
November34.2°F (1.2°C)Light RainVery CloudyLowAverage
December25.9°F (-3.4°C)Light RainVery CloudyLowSlightly Low

The nearest major airports for your trip to Rocky Harbour

Flying into Rocky Harbour, Newfoundland and Labrador, can be done via two major airports. Deer Lake Regional Airport (YDF) is situated 56.3km away, with nearby hotel options like the Driftwood Inn and Deer Lake Horizon Hotel, both 4.8km from the airport. Romantic Rooms, a resort with stunning water views, is 3.2km from YDF. Alternatively, Stephenville International Airport (YJT) is 125.5km away, with hotels such as Days Inn by Wyndham Stephenville, just 0.8km from the airport, and Dreamcatcher Lodge, 1.6km away. The Palace Inn is a charming B&B located 14.5km from YJT.

Frequently asked questions

What is the best area to stay in Rocky Harbour?
The best area to stay in Rocky Harbour is directly within the main village, particularly along Main Street, for convenient access to amenities and the harbour.Rocky Harbour village itself is the heart of the community, offering a selection of guesthouses, restaurants, and shops. Main Street runs parallel to the harbour, providing easy walking access to the waterfront where you can see fishing boats and enjoy the coastal views. The village is compact and everything is within a short stroll.Couples looking for a relaxing stay will appreciate the convenience of being able to walk to dinner or a local shop without needing a car. Many accommodations offer views of the harbour, providing a peaceful backdrop to your visit.For families, staying in the village centre means you're close to any services you might need, and it often provides a central base for exploring the surrounding Gros Morne National Park.

When is the best time to go to Rocky Harbour?
The best time to visit Rocky Harbour is during the summer months, from June to September, when the weather is reliably pleasant and all attractions are fully operational.During this period, the temperatures are mild, typically ranging from 15°C to 25°C, making it ideal for exploring Gros Morne National Park. The hiking trails are open and well-maintained, and boat tours of the fjords, such as Western Brook Pond, run frequently. Wildlife spotting, including moose and caribou, is also more common.For travellers who enjoy outdoor activities like hiking and boat tours, July and August offer the warmest weather and the longest daylight hours. This allows for extended exploration of the park's natural beauty without the worry of cooler temperatures or reduced operating hours for attractions.If you prefer to avoid the peak season crowds while still enjoying good weather, early June or September are excellent choices.
